With a new design, a better set of engine options, and a scintillating interior setup, the 2015 Hyundai Sonata aims at redefining the midsize sedan segment. It is easy to drive, has ample passenger space at its disposal, and builds its reputation with its structural soundness. However, introducing an all-new generation, the Sonata succumbs to the notion of high problems and complaints. In the current iteration, the vehicle has 9 recalls and 666 complaints listed to its name, but it also manages to sell over 200,000 units. While a majority of its problems are concerned with its engine setup, there are currently two open investigations about the vehicle, which deal with the airbag and throttle body components. 2015 Hyundai Sonata User Complaints and Problems
Safety Complaints
- Issues with the airbag system: In the list of the 2015 Hyundai Sonata problems, buyers have reported two distinct issues with the airbag system. The first problem is concerned with the illumination of the passenger airbag warning light, which indicates that a passenger is not present despite the seat being occupied. As a result, it can interfere with the proper deployment of the airbag, which can create a hazardous safety situation. On the other hand, some complainants have also recorded the failure of the airbags to deploy in case of a crash. While it has resulted in bruises and whiplash to the occupants in a couple of cases, one person had succumbed to their injuries.
Electric System Complaints
- Correct turn signals do not illuminate: Among the Hyundai Sonata electrical problems, buyers have reported the incorrect turn signals to illuminate. When the user gives a command for the activation, the opposite turn signal illuminates. As a result, other vehicles on the road might not have complete information about the driver’s course, which can increase the risk of a crash. To deal with the issue, Hyundaihas introduced a recall, referenced by NHTSA ID: 21V749000.
- Issues with the headlights: When placed on auto mode, buyers have reported the failure of the headlight units. The headlights have been recorded to turn off randomly, affecting the driver’s visibility.
Interior Complaints
- Fuel odor inside the cabin: Due to a cracked fuel pump, several buyers have reported the 2015 Hyundai Sonata’s cabin being engulfed by a gaseous odor. While the problem is not widespread, the replacement of the fuel pump, and in some cases, the injectors can help eliminate the problem.
- Lose driver’s seat: In a handful of cases, buyers of the 2015 Hyundai Sonata have reported the sedan’s front seat detaching itself from the body frame. As a result, the seat wobbles and cannot be adjusted to suit the needs of the driver. This unintended movement can increase the risk of an injury during a crash.
Structural Complaints
- Structural deficiencies: In the list of structural complaints, the Sonata sunroof problems top the list. Buyers have reported the sunroof making a squeaking noise, detaching from its panel, and consequently, shattering. Among other issues, some complainants have also reported a problem with the random opening of the hood and trunk and the peeling of the vehicle’s paint.
Mechanical Complaints
- Issues with the transmission unit: The 2015 Hyundai Sonata transmission issues are concerned with the erratic shifting between the gears. Buyers have reported the transmission to fail when shifting up or down between gears, which causes the vehicle to hesitate excessively. In some cases, the slipping of the transmission unit can result in the vehicle stalling.
- Failure of service brakes: 2015 Hyundai Sonata brake problems are concerned with the brake pedals becoming extremely mushy, which fails to bring the vehicle to a halt. This can increase the risk of a rear-end collision due to an increased halting distance and time. While no reason is known, in a couple of cases, warped rotors and leaking brake fluid were attributed as the cause of the failure.
- Excessive oil consumption: Among the 2015 Sonata problems, buyers have reported excessive oil consumption. As a result, the midsize sedanremains low on oil levels, which can reduce engine lubrication.
- Cracked wheels: Buyers of the 2015 Hyundai Sonata have reported the sedan’s Hankook tires developing cracks and bubbles. As a result, the tires may blow out prematurely. While the problem is similar to what buyers have faced in the previous iterations, there is currently no recall available with the 2015 MY.
- Loss of power steering assist: The 2015 Hyundai Sonata steering problems deal with the failure of the power steering assist. In several cases, buyers have reported the steering system locking up and seizing to perform its function. As a result, the vehicle cannot be controlled, which has resulted in a crash in one case. Considering its impact, Hyundaihas initiated a recall, referenced by NHTSA ID 14V325000, to deal with the issue.
- Loss of power and stalling: The 2015 Hyundai Sonata engine problems are concerned with the unexpected loss of power and make up for a majority of complaints recorded on NHTSA. When merging into traffic or accelerating from a stop, buyers have reported the vehicle losing its motive power, which causes it to vibrate excessively. As a result, the sedan hesitates when accelerated, and in some cases, it stalls unexpectedly.
2015 Hyundai Sonata Recalls
S. No |
Date |
NHTSA ID |
Issues Noticed |
Additional Remarks |
Remedy |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
1. |
24th Sept 2021 |
21V749000 |
Improper functioning of turn signals |
Due to an error in interpretation by the Smart Junction Box software from the multifunction switch, the turn signal might activate in the wrong direction, as intended by the driver. |
Dealers will update the SJB software, free of cost. |
2. |
5th June 2017 |
17V359000 |
The parking brake indicator may not illuminate |
Due to corrosion of the switch, the parking brake indicator may not illuminate, when applied. |
Dealers will replace the parking brake switch, free of cost. |
3. |
11th Oct 2016 |
16V276000 |
Detachment of sunroof panel |
In vehicles equipped with the panoramic sunroof, the panel might detach from the deflector due to improper bonding. |
Dealers will repair the wind deflector anchor plate, free of cost. |
4. |
21st Apr 2016 |
16V232000 |
Airbag second stage might not inflate appropriately |
Due to a missing chemical enhancer, the second stage airbag deployment might not occur. The primary stage will continue as intended. |
Dealers will replace the frontal airbag module, free of cost. |
5. |
20th Oct 2015 |
15V678000 |
ABS warning light may not illuminate |
In case of an ABS malfunction, the ABS warning light might not illuminate, resulting in non-compliance with federal laws. |
Dealers will update the ABS control software, free of charge. |
6. |
30th June 2015 |
15V414000 |
The front passenger seat belt may not latch |
Due to a problem with the buckle latch assembly, the front passenger seat belt might not be fastened properly. |
Dealers will repair or replace the front passenger seat belt buckle, free of cost. |
7. |
9th Dec 2014 |
14V784000 |
Separation of the left axle shaft |
Due to an incorrect left axle shaft, the shaft may separate from the transaxle differential. |
Upon inspection, dealers will replace the axle shaft, free of charge. |
8. |
24th June 2014 |
14V368000 |
Fractured brake caliper |
Due to an error in manufacturing, one or both the front calipers might fracture. |
Dealers will replace the front calipers, free of charge. Till the repairs are made, Hyundai has instructed the buyers not to drive the vehicle. |
9. |
12th June 2014 |
14V325000 |
Loss of steering assist |
Due to a poor electrical connection within the wiring harness, the vehicle might suffer from reduced steering assistance from the motor-driven power steering system. |
Hyundai has published a bulletin listing the service procedure for the repair. Additionally, it has instructed the buyers not to drive the vehicle till the repairs are made. |
Should you buy the 2015 Hyundai Sonata?
The 2015 Hyundai Sonata is an impressive advancement over the yesteryear models. It comes with a new design language, has an impressive set of features, and vaunts impressive handling capabilities, which make it a buyers’ delight. However, when reliability is concerned, the midsize sedan fails to deliver a similar level of performance. While its complaints do not feel blown out of proportion considering its sales figures, there are two recalls that restrict the vehicle’s overall movement and relate to the safety of the occupants. So, while we do not deem Hyundai Sonata as an unsafe proposition, we would suggest buyers wait for the resolution of both the urgent recalls before buying the vehicle.
